Quoting ♥~Xan~♥:" Ouch, that sucks   Ive heard butter, dont know how true that is though. Hope it feels better soon."
Sorry no. Absolutely no butter, it holds the heat in.



Put it under cold, running water for as long as you can. If it's blistering, head to your Doctor.
